The element <mailto> generates a new e-mail by means of the locally installed mail client. The fields of the new email, e.g. “To” and “Subject” can be pre-populated with text. Texts in the text field of the e-mail are wrapped by using the decimal (see Line break).
Attribute name | Usage | Attribute values | Default value | Description |
---|---|---|---|---|
bcc | optional | Receiver of a blind copy | ||
body | optional | Text content of the e-mail; the text has to be determined by a formula | ||
cc | optional | Receiver of a copy | ||
font | optional | Font name-style-size | System font | Font name, style, and size for displaying text |
hSizeMax | optional | maximum width of the element EEC = width in characters Web application = width in pixels |
||
hSizeMaxPx | optional | maximum width of the element EEC = width in pixels Web application = width in pixels |
||
img | optional | png, gif, jpg | assigns another image to the element | |
readonly | optional | true, false | true = element is disabled false = element is enabled |
|
subject | optional | Text of the subject line | ||
text | optional | the text to display | ||
to | optional | Receiver | ||
tooltip | optional | Text or Form-UI of the overlaying tooltip (see tooltip) | ||
type | optional | link, button | link | Representation type of the element as hyperlink or button button = button link = text as a hyperlink |
visible | optional | true, false | true | true = element is visible true = element is invisible |
Allowed sub-elements | Quantity |
---|---|
tooltip | 0..1 |
The text of the e-mail (the body) can be additionally stated as the content of the element. In that case the text cannot be calculated (the same behavior as for the element <label>).
A hyperlink, which passes an email to the email client:
<mailto type="link" text="Send e-mail" to="support@mind8.com" cc="info@mind8.com" subject="Support"
body="='Dear Ladies and Gentlemen, '">
thank you for the fast response and support ...
</mailto>

A button, which passes an email to the email client:
<mailto type="button" text="Send e-mail" to="support@mind8.com" cc="info@mind8.com" subject="Support"
body="='Dear Ladies and Gentlemen, '">
thank you for the fast response and support ...
</mailto>
